全面解析GitHub Hoshino项目:功能、使用与安装

目录

什么是Hoshino?

Hoshino是一个基于GitHub开发的开源项目,主要用于搭建和管理聊天机器人。它具有灵活的扩展性和强大的功能,支持多种平台,包括QQ、Telegram等,受到广大开发者和技术爱好者的喜爱。

Hoshino的主要功能

Hoshino项目拥有以下几个主要功能:

  • 多平台支持:支持多种社交媒体平台的接入。
  • 插件系统:可以通过插件扩展功能,满足不同用户的需求。
  • 易于定制:用户可以根据自己的需求修改代码和配置。
  • 高性能:经过优化,Hoshino能够处理高并发请求,保证聊天流畅。
  • 活跃社区:Hoshino项目拥有一个活跃的社区,用户可以随时获取支持和更新。

Hoshino的安装步骤

要安装Hoshino项目,您可以按照以下步骤操作:

  1. 环境准备:确保您的系统上已安装Python(建议使用3.7及以上版本)。

  2. 克隆项目:打开终端,运行以下命令以克隆Hoshino项目:

    bash git clone https://github.com/HoshinoBot/HoshinoBot.git

  3. 安装依赖:进入项目目录并安装所需依赖:

    bash cd HoshinoBot pip install -r requirements.txt

  4. 配置文件:复制配置示例并根据需求修改配置文件:

    bash cp config.sample.yaml config.yaml

  5. 启动项目:运行以下命令以启动Hoshino:

    bash python -m Hoshino

  6. 测试:可以通过所选社交平台发送消息测试Hoshino的功能。

Hoshino的使用技巧

在使用Hoshino时,您可以参考以下技巧,以便更好地使用该项目:

  • 熟悉文档:Hoshino项目提供详细的文档,确保您熟悉其功能和配置选项。
  • 参与社区:加入Hoshino的社区,了解最新动态和使用技巧。
  • 定期更新:保持Hoshino项目的最新版本,以享受新功能和bug修复。
  • 开发自己的插件:根据自己的需求,尝试开发自定义插件,提升机器人的功能。

Hoshino的常见问题解答

Hoshino支持哪些平台?

Hoshino支持包括QQ、Telegram、Discord等多个平台,可以通过配置文件设置。

Hoshino如何安装插件?

安装插件可以直接将插件代码放入指定的插件目录中,并在配置文件中启用该插件。

如何修改Hoshino的配置文件?

打开配置文件config.yaml,根据需要修改相应的设置项,保存后重启Hoshino即可生效。

如果Hoshino无法正常运行,我该怎么办?

请检查环境依赖是否安装齐全,查看终端输出的错误信息,通常可以根据提示进行修复。

Hoshino是否有活跃的支持社区?

是的,Hoshino拥有一个活跃的支持社区,用户可以在GitHub讨论区或其他社交平台中获得帮助和建议。

正文完